                                STI CLASSIC FUNDS
                           STI CLASSIC VARIABLE TRUST

                                POWER OF ATTORNEY

         KNOW ALL PERSONS BY THESE PRESENTS, that the undersigned trustee and/or
officer of STI Classic Funds and STI Classic Variable Trust  (collectively,  the
"Trusts"),  business  trusts  organized  under the laws of The  Commonwealth  of
Massachusetts,  hereby  constitutes  and appoints Todd B.  Cipperman and Mark E.
Nagle, and each of them singly, his true and lawful  attorney-in-fact  and agent
with full power of substitution and  resubstitution,  to sign for him and in his
name, place and stead, and in the capacity  indicated below, to sign any and all
Registration  Statements and all amendments  thereto relating to the offering of
each Trusts' shares under the  provisions of the Investment  Company Act of 1940
and/or the  Securities  Act of 1933,  each such Act as amended,  and to file the
same, with all exhibits  thereto,  and other documents in connection  therewith,
with   the   Securities   and   Exchange   Commission,    granting   unto   said
attorneys-in-fact  and agents,  and each of them,  acting alone,  full power and
authority to do and perform each and every act and thing  requisite or necessary
to be done in and about the premises, as fully to all intents and purposes as he
might or could do in  person,  hereby  ratifying  and  confirming  all that said
attorneys-in-fact and agents or any of them, or their substitute or substitutes,
may lawfully do or cause to be done by virtue hereof.

         IN WITNESS WHEREOF,  the undersigned has hereunto set his hand and seal
as of the date set forth below.

/S/ DANIEL S. GOODRUM                                              Date: 7/18/00

---------------------
Daniel S. Goodrum
Trustee
